Transaction 73cc225bae17305b152d1ae2f1a750b43f89e8c775601b6b1642b050cab3908b
1 Input
1 Output
-
73cc225bae17305b152d1ae2f1a750b43f89e8c775601b6b1642b050cab3908b:0
- value
- 1247458
- script pubkey
- OP_0 OP_PUSHBYTES_20 35c3d93fea733cd415f929eeed927d4b880e0a3e
- address
- bc1qxhpaj0l2wv7dg90e98hwmynafwyquz37hv66cj